HCR Update from Mark Sanna: Cost estimates for a key portion of President Barack Obama's health care overhaul law have ballooned by $111 billion from last year's budget. House Ways and Means Committee Chairman Dave Camp, R-Mich., wants to know by Monday why the estimated cost of helping millions of middle-class Americans buy health insurance has jumped by about 30%.
